Roles and Responsibilities

Non-public investigators are hired by folks, companies, and law corporations to collect info and supply evidence. Their responsibilities can include:

Surveillance: Checking men and women to gather proof on pursuits, whereabouts, and interactions. This can be very important in scenarios of suspected infidelity, youngster custody disputes, or employee misconduct.

Qualifications Checks: Conducting comprehensive history checks to uncover legal documents, fiscal concerns, work background, as well as other pertinent facts. This is usually Employed in pre-employment screening, tenant verification, and research for business partnerships.

Locating Lacking Persons: Acquiring lacking or misplaced people today, which includes runaway teenagers, estranged members of the family, or debtors averting repayment.

Fraud Investigation: Investigating instances of insurance plan fraud, identity theft, or economic ripoffs to assemble evidence which can be Utilized in court docket.

Company Investigations: Uncovering company espionage, employee theft, or breaches of non-compete agreements, making certain the defense of mental assets and business strategies.

Lawful Aid: Assisting lawyers by gathering evidence, locating witnesses, and conducting interviews to create more robust situations for court docket proceedings.

Applications and Procedures

Non-public investigators utilize a number of resources and strategies to collect details:

Surveillance Products: Cameras, binoculars, GPS tracking gadgets, along with other equipment to monitor and document actions with out becoming detected.
Databases and On-line Research: Accessing general public data, social networking, and specialized databases to find information and facts that won't readily available to the general public.
Interviews and Interrogation: Conducting interviews with people who could have related information, applying approaches to elicit truthful responses.
Forensic Examination: Examining digital footprints, financial data, and also other forensic proof to uncover hidden details.
Getting A non-public Investigator

Becoming A non-public investigator typically involves a combination of education and learning, instruction, and licensing. Many personal investigators have backgrounds in regulation enforcement, armed forces, or stability. Important techniques to turning out to be A personal investigator consist of:

Education and learning: While a high school diploma could be the minimal prerequisite, lots of private investigators pursue degrees in felony justice or similar fields.

Coaching: Getting practical experience via internships or on-the-work teaching is critical. Some states need completion of a particular education application.

Licensing: Most states require private investigators for being certified. Demands range by point out but generally involve passing an Test, going through a history Look at, and Conference working experience or education conditions.

Certification: Getting certification from Experienced corporations, like the Nationwide Association of Legal Investigators (NALI) or ASIS Intercontinental, can greatly enhance believability and job prospective private investigators buyers.
